Oracle中的To_NUMBER函数 To_NUMBER函数是Oracle数据库中的一个内置函数,用于将一个字符表达式转换为数字类型。它的语法如下: TO_NUMBER(char , format_mask) 其中,char是要转换的字符表达式,可以是一个字符、数字或日期类型的值。format_mask是可选的参数,用于指定char的格式。nls_language也是可选的参数,用于指定...
Oracle中的TO_NUMBER()函数用于将字符串转换为数值类型。它的行为如下: 1. 概念:TO_NUMBER()函数是Oracle的内置函数,用于将字符串转换为数值类型。 2. 分类:TO_...
TO_NUMBER(<value>[, <format>, <NLS parameter>]) RETURN NUMBER select to_number('00001228') from dual;--to_number('00001228') 1228 select trunc(to_number('123.123'),2) from dual; 结果为:123.12 2、 Converts a HEX number to FLOAT(转换一个十六进制数的浮标) TO_NUMBER(<value>, <forma...
SELECT TO_NUMBER('$1,234.56', 'L9,999.99')FROM dual; 这里`L`用来表示本地货币符号。 使用这些转换函数时,需要特别注意: - 如果提供的字符串与format_mask不匹配,Oracle将会抛出一个异常。 - format_mask是区分大小写的,应该精确匹配日期、时间或数字中的每个组件。
在Oracle数据库中,`TO_NUMBER`是一个函数,用于将字符串转换为数字。`TO_NUMBER`函数的语法如下:```TO_NUMBER(string, [format_mask], ...
在Oracle中,TO_NUMBER()函数用于将一个字符表达式转换为一个数字。该函数的语法如下: TO_NUMBER(字符表达式, [格式模型], [NLS参数]) 参数说明: - 字符表达式:要转换为数字的字符表达式,可以是一个数字、日期或其他字符。 - 格式模型:可选参数,指定转换时的格式。例如,'9999'表示数字必须是4位数。 - NLS...
TO_NUMBER()函数将字符类型转换为数字类型。 它的语法如下:TO_NUMBER(string, [format], [nls_params]) 其中string是要进行转换的字符串,format是指定转换格式的可选参数。 如果不指定格式,则默认为当前会话的NLS设置。例如,将一个字符串转换为数字:
oracle中tonumber用法 在Oracle数据库中,`TO_NUMBER`是一个函数,用于将一个字符串表达式转换为数值类型。它的一般语法如下:```sqlTO_NUMBER(string_expression,[format_mask],[nls_parameter])```参数说明:-`string_expression`:要转换为数值的字符串表达式。-`format_mask`(可选):指定一个格式模板,用于...
oracle tonumber函数的高级技巧 虽然Oracle没有内置的toNumber函数,但可以使用其他函数来将数据转换为数字。以下是一些在Oracle中将数据转换为数字的高级技巧: 使用TO_NUMBER函数:TO_NUMBER函数可将字符型数据转换为数字。可以指定格式化参数,如小数点位数等。例如:SELECT TO_NUMBER('123.45', '999.99') FROM dual;...